Strategies to Enhance the Data Density in Synchronous Electromagnetic Encoders

open access: yesSensors, 2022
In this paper, we report two different strategies to enhance the data density in electromagnetic encoders with synchronous reading. One approach uses a periodic chain of rectangular metallic patches (clock chain) that determines the encoder velocity, and dictates the instants of time for retrieving the bits of the identification (ID) code.

Electromagnetic enhancement of turbulent heat transfer

open access: yesPhysical Review E, 2008
We performed large eddy simulations (LES) of the turbulent natural convection of an electrically conductive fluid (water with 7% Na2SO4 electrolyte solution) in a moderate (4:4:1) aspect ratio enclosure heated from below and cooled from above and subjected to external nonuniformly distributed electromagnetic fields.
